

Franklin Douglas (Doug) Zoldak, age 77, of Chelsea, AL passed away peacefully on January 18, 2020. Doug was born to Franklin and Julia Zoldak on September 16, 1942 in Elizabeth, NJ. In 1960 he graduated from Thomas Jefferson High School in Elizabeth, NJ. Doug went on to graduate from Newark College of Engineering in 1965 with a B.S. Degree in Chemical Engineering. Doug retired after 40 years of service with Foster Wheeler Corporation. His career as a dedicated scientist and engineer included developing cleaner, more energy efficient systems as well as safer means for hazardous waste disposal. He truly worked on ways to make this world a better place. After retirement, Doug enjoyed working at Baker Lamps & Linen where he repaired lighting fixtures. He was devoted to his Catholic Religion and a faithful servant to the end.
Doug had a passion for his volunteer work as a fire fighter and subsequently Chief of the Fire Department of Mt. Arlington, NJ. He also acted as Mt. Arlington, NJ Borough councilman where he served as a liaison to the fire department. One of his achievements he held close to his heart was becoming a Eagle Scout. Doug was an avid woodworker that could build and repair anything. He never missed out watching his favorite football team The Crimson Tide bring home a win.
